About Rune

Rune Technologies builds mission-critical software for military logistics and sustainment. Our flagship product is TyrOS, an AI-enabled logistics command and control platform that gives commanders a single, real-time operating picture of their sustainment fight, from inventory and distribution to medical and operational planning, even in degraded and contested environments.

We're not a traditional defense contractor. We're a small, fast-moving team that combines deep operational experience in and with the DoD with the software discipline of the best product companies, and we apply that combination to a customer set that desperately needs it. We stay close to our users by embedding directly with military units during exercises and rotations, and we ship constantly based on what we learn.

The U.S. military and its allies face a real logistics modernization problem. We're building the software to solve it.

About the Role

At Rune Technologies, we are building the logistics technology backbone that the U.S. and allied militaries need to dominate in large-scale combat operations. As a Backend Software Engineer at Rune, you will be part of a high-impact team working at the intersection of advanced logistics software, physical systems, and complex data integrations—all in support of the warfighter at the tactical edge.

You’ll join us in our mission to bring 21st-century software to the sustainment domain: modernizing inventory management, transportation optimization, and operational planning with state-of-the-art user experiences. You’ll work closely with a team of experienced engineers, product leaders, and operational experts who care deeply about delivering real-world impact.

As our Backend Software Engineer for Sensors and Integrations, you will be the first engineer dedicated to this workstream within TyrOS. You will build the systems that ingest data directly from physical hardware and sensors—including fuel-level sensors, munitions-count systems, and pallet-scanning technologies—and transform that data into reliable, usable information within the platform. You will also help develop tracking and sensor-fusion capabilities that correlate detections from multiple sources into a coherent view of a single entity or object.

This is a ground-floor role with significant ownership. You will not be inheriting an established team or mature playbook, so we are looking for an experienced software engineer who is comfortable operating in ambiguity, solving difficult hardware-to-software integration problems, and building production systems from the ground up.
